MeDirect Bank Malta helps clients consolidate their portfolios THE General Workers' Union (GWU) - Youths is a Voluntary Organisation, affiliated to and forming part of the GWU. The GWU - Youths represents in- dividuals who are considered youths, i.e. under 35 years of age. The said section also par- ticipates in national and inter- national affairs affecting youth in society. In Malta, the GWU Youths is part of the Kunsill Nazzjonali għaż-Żgħażagħ (KNŻ) and internationally at the European Trade Union Confed- eration (ETUC). The Young Workers Move- ment was founded on Au- gust 27, 1944, when a rally for young workers was organised by the GWU (a year later after the GWU itself was founded). The first Executive Commit- tee was held on 11 May 1945. Any GWU member under the age of thirty-five (35) is also automatically considered part of the GWU - Youths at no ad- ditional cost. GWU - Youths is formed by students, employed or unemployed youth. Youths are the driving force for change and equality, a movement that helps promote a more inclusive and sustainable civil society.
